Botto, described as a 'decentralized autonomous artist,' uses AI image-generation models including Stable Diffusion and Kandinsky AI to produce text-prompt-driven images. Its closed-loop engine creates up to 70,000 images per day, of which 350 are presented each week to a community of voters; the community selects one winning piece, which is minted as an NFT and auctioned on SuperRare. In 2025, Botto's weekly auctions on SuperRare fetched bids ranging from 1 to 100 Ether per piece. SuperRare CEO John Crain noted in a 2024 interview that combining art and AI creates a 'pristine provenance record' for authentication.
